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Manningtree to Marsden (Yorks) start from as little as £18.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Manningtree to Marsden (Yorks) start from £66.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Manningtree to Marsden (Yorks) are available for £94.20 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ities and Services

Manningtree station is equipped to handle all your ticketing needs efficiently. The ticket office operates from 05:45 to 20:45 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:50 to 19:15 on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for those who prefer self-service, and they are accessible for disabled passengers as well.

Passengers are well-supported at the station with a dedicated help point, customer information screens, and staff assistance available throughout the week. Both the help point and information screens guide travelers effectively, ensuring that their journeys are as smooth as possible. Although there are no lost property or luggage storage services, Manningtree offers a safe environment with CCTV in operation.

Accessibility and Comfort

The station is categorized as a B2 facility, indicating a high level of accessibility. It provides step-free access across platforms via lifts, which are open around the clock. With accessible ticket machines, an induction loop for hearing-aid users, and accessible toilets, Manningtree caters to all passengers thoughtfully. While the car park operates 24/7 with plenty of spaces, those seeking other modes of travel will find the absence of accessible taxis might limit them, but train ramps and meeting points are available to assist those with mobility challenges.

Station Facilities and Services

Though Marsden (Yorks) station may not boast a ticket office, it offers modern conveniences for ticket collection and purchase. Ticket machines are readily available to assist passengers with their travel arrangements. Furthermore, the station embraces accessibility, providing induction loops and accessible ticket machines to ensure everyone can manage their travel needs seamlessly.

Despite the absence of station staff, help is never far away. Passengers can rely on customer help points as well as a dedicated helpline to address any concerns they might have. It's important to note, however, that the station does not have CCTV, waiting rooms, or refreshment facilities, so it may be worth planning ahead if you're in need of such amenities during your stop.
